Caring for The Coir Doormat

To maintain your coir doormat's lifespan, consistent maintenance is essential. Begin by brushing the mat well to eliminate loose dirt. For a wash, use a garden hose and mild cleaner. Avoid powerful chemicals, as they can damage the natural material. Rinsing read more completely is key to avoid detergent residue. Enabling the doormat to ventilate completely in a well-ventilated area will further improve its quality. Try rotating your rug periodically to balance usage.
